Get in TouchThe Audi repair market serving Courtland, Minnesota, is concentrated in the nearby Mankato area. The quality of service available is surprisingly high for a regional market, with several shops offering specialized, dealer-level expertise without the dealership price premium. Competition is healthy among the top independent specialists, which helps maintain high standards of service and fair pricing. Typical pricing for Audi repair in this region falls between $130-$170 per hour for labor, which is significantly lower than Twin Cities Audi dealerships. Parts pricing is generally consistent nationwide, but these local shops often provide more flexibility in using high-quality aftermarket or OEM (non-dealer) parts to control costs. For Courtland residents, the convenience of having this level of specialized service within a 15-20 minute drive is a significant advantage, eliminating the need to travel to the Twin Cities for all but the most warranty-specific dealer-only services.

Common questions about audi repair services in Courtland, MN
Given Courtland's cold winters and use of road salt, we frequently address premature brake corrosion, suspension component wear from rough or icy roads, and issues with the Quattro all-wheel-drive system that can arise from seasonal temperature extremes. Electrical issues related to sensors and batteries are also common after harsh winter conditions.
Look for shops in the greater Mankato/North Mankato area that specifically advertise German auto or Audi/VW expertise and have certified technicians. Check for online reviews from local customers and ask if they use genuine or OEM parts and specialized diagnostic tools like VCDS, which are essential for proper Audi service.
Yes, Audi repair and maintenance costs are typically higher due to the need for specialized parts, advanced diagnostic equipment, and technician training. While local independent shops often offer better rates than dealerships, budgeting for premium service is important, especially for complex systems like turbochargers or advanced electronics.
Seek immediate service for any dashboard warning lights (especially the check engine, oil pressure, or Quattro system lights), unusual noises from the brakes or suspension on our rural roads, or signs of overheating, which can be exacerbated during summer drives on Highway 14. Prompt attention prevents minor issues from becoming major, costly failures.
Adhere strictly to more frequent oil change intervals if you take frequent short trips on gravel or salt-treated roads common in the area. Consistently wash the undercarriage, especially in winter, to combat salt corrosion. Also, ensure your chosen local shop can handle seasonal tire changes and wheel alignment checks, as potholes from freeze-thaw cycles can misalign your Audi.
